As we prepare for the upcoming 2018 high school season, we will be taking a preseason glimpse at programs from around the state.



Team: 
Hutchinson
Nickname: Tigers
Class: AAA
League: Wright County Conference
Head Coach: Scott Renning
Years as Head Coach at School (Overall Record): 10 (181-145)
2017 Overall Record: 13-9
2017 League Record: 6-4
2017 League Finish: 2nd
2017 Post-Season Finish: Section Semi-Finals

Returning Starters: 5
Pitchers With 15+ Innings Returning: 4

Starters Lost: 4
Pitchers with 15+ Innings Lost: 2

2017 GRADS PLAYING IN COLLEGE
Cody Arlt - Fergus Falls CC
Jeremiah Van De Steeg - Rochester Community College

RETURNERS:
2018 Brady Zackrison, OF/RHP (Century CC)

UNDERCLASSMEN TO WATCH
2020 Tyler Shiller, OF
2020 Russell Corrigan INF/LHP

2018 OUTLOOK:
“Hutchinson has many of the pieces of the puzzle that it needs - depth on the mound going 8 arms deep, solid defense and a solid offensive lineup with few holes. We are replacing some solid performers from 2017 so we must become experienced at the varsity level quickly to truly compete.”  Head Coach Scott Renning
